Pool Heating Cost Calculator Formula and Mathematical Explanation

The math behind heating water is grounded in thermodynamics. One British Thermal Unit (BTU) is the amount of heat required to raise the temperature of one pound of water by one degree Fahrenheit.

Variable Meaning Unit Typical Range
V Pool Volume Gallons 5,000 – 40,000
TR Temperature Rise Degrees Fahrenheit (°F) 5 – 15
E Heater Efficiency Percentage (%) 80% – 600% (COP)
C Unit Fuel Cost Currency ($) $0.12 – $4.00

The Mathematical Derivation:

  1. Weight of water: Volume × 8.33 lbs/gallon.
  2. Total BTUs = Weight × Temp Rise.
  3. Input BTUs = Total BTUs / Efficiency.
  4. Fuel Units = Input BTUs / BTU per Fuel Unit.
  5. Total Cost = Fuel Units × Unit Price.

Practical Examples (Real-World Use Cases)

Example 1: The Standard Suburban Pool
A family has a 15,000-gallon pool and wants a 10-degree rise using a 82% efficient Natural Gas heater. At $1.10 per therm, the pool heating cost calculator shows a daily cost of approximately $16.73. This helps the family decide whether to use a pool maintenance cover to retain heat.

Example 2: High-Efficiency Heat Pump
Using a heat pump with a COP (Coefficient of Performance) of 5.0 (500% efficiency) for the same pool volume and temperature rise with electricity at $0.15/kWh results in a daily cost of only $5.49. Over a season, this significantly lowers monthly pool expenses.

Key Factors That Affect Pool Heating Cost Results

  1. Surface Area and Evaporation: Over 70% of heat loss occurs through evaporation at the surface.
  2. Ambient Air Temperature: Lower air temperatures increase the work required by heat pumps.
  3. Wind Speed: Wind accelerates evaporation, drastically increasing the data seen in your pool heating cost calculator results.
  4. Utility Rate Inflation: Energy costs vary by season and region; always use current bill data.
  5. Pool Covers: Using a solar cover can reduce heating costs by up to 50-70%.
  6. Heater Age: Older units lose efficiency over time, leading to higher heat pump reviews and replacement considerations.

Frequently Asked Questions (FAQ)

1. How accurate is this pool heating cost calculator?

It provides a theoretical baseline. Real-world costs vary based on wind, humidity, and cover usage.

2. Is gas or electric cheaper for pool heating?

Typically, heat pumps (electric) are much cheaper to run than gas, though gas heats the water much faster.

3. Does pool color affect heating costs?

Darker pool finishes can absorb more solar radiation, slightly reducing the load on your mechanical heater.

4. How much does it cost to heat a pool by 1 degree?

For a 20,000-gallon pool, it takes roughly 166,600 BTUs per degree, which costs about $1.50 – $3.00 depending on fuel.

5. What is COP in heat pumps?

COP stands for Coefficient of Performance. A COP of 5.0 means for every 1 unit of electricity, 5 units of heat are produced.

6. Should I turn the heater off at night?

If you have a pool cover, it’s often more efficient to maintain temperature than to let it drop 10 degrees and reheat it.

7. Does a salt system affect heating costs?

No, the sanitation system is independent of the thermodynamic requirements calculated by the pool heating cost calculator.
